To me wizards should be the scientests of the D&D game. They represent knowledge, insight and a fundemental unerstanding of the world around them. So why don't they get more than two skill points and why aren't their spells dependant on scientific skills? This should include such fields as biology (as organic studies). This is my humble proposal and in addition to the standard eight schools of magic. This would require raising the skill points to either four or six. So, is this a good idea or not? This will also devide Knowledge (Nature) in to two skills, Knowledge (Geology), Knowledge (Meteorology) and Knowledge (Organic Studies).
Cold-based spells
Knowledge (Chemistry)
Example spells: Wall of Ice and Cone of Cold.
Fire-based spells
Knowledge (Chemistry)
Example spells: Fireball, Burning Hands, Wall of Fire and Meteor Swarm.
Light-based spells
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: Dancing Lights, Light and Prismatic Spray.
Sound-based spells
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: Shatter, Shout and Ghost Sounds.
Gravity-based spells
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: Levitate, Fly, Overland Flight and Reverse Gravity.
Electrical spells
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: Shocking Grasp and Lightning Bolt.
Mind affecting spells
Knowledge (Psychology)
Example spells: Charm Person and Dominate Person.
Weather-based spells
Knowledge (Meteorology)
Example spells: Wall of Wind.
Optical illusions
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: Invisibility and Minor Image.
Shadow
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: Shadow Conjuration and Shadow Evocation.
Summoning and teleporting spells
Knowledge (the Planes A.K.A. Astrophysics)
Example spells: All Summon Monster spells, Gate and Mount.
Other conjuration spells
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: Wall of Iron, Fabricate and Genesis (that and Knowledge (Astrophysics)).
Divination
Scry, Knowledge (General Physics)
Knowledge (Any science)
Example spells: Detect Magic, Detect Alignment (any) and True Seeing.
Physical alteration spells
Knowledge (General Physics)
Example spells: The Polymorph spells and Flesh to Stone.
Abjuration
Knowledge (General Physics).
Necromancy
Knowledge (Organic Studies)
They would need to make casting checks with the following formula with the appropriate skill above.
Spell Level DC
0-3rd 5+spell levelx2
4th-6th 10+spell levelx2
7th-9th 15+spell levelx2
10th-12th 20+spell levelx2
13th-15th 25+spell levelx2
16th-18th 30+spell levelx2
Every five points rolled above the DC of the spell counts as a spell level increase for the purpose of metamagic but for that casting only and only using meta-magic feats the wizard knows.
